PTI alleges the attackers belonged to PPP

Karachi: A PTI MPA was attacked and injured during polling in the by-elections on Sunday, party leaders alleged.
PTI leader Ali Haider Zaidi posted a video on social media showing the party’s Karachi president, MPA Bilal Ghaffar, with a bandaged head.
In the video, Ghaffar alleged he was pushed and then set upon by “10-15 people”, who attacked him with “bricks” in the city’s Malir area by PPP workers.
The PTI MPA further alleged PPP MPA Saleem Baloch was “the first one who attacked” him, saying police present there didn't respond when he called for help.
Zaidi alleged that retired judge Rana Zaki Shamsi, a member of PTI was with Ghaffar, and he was also physically assaulted a nd attacked. “They fear defeat & are restoring to violence,” he added.
PTI’s Imran Ismail condemned the incident said the PPP were attacking opponents as “they are fearing their defeat”.

PPP’s Saeed Ghani, however, rejected the claim, saying Bilal Ghaffar, fearing the certain defeat of Imran Niazi in NA-237, tried to spoil the situation. In a statement, Ghani said “bullying and intimidation are the hallmarks of PTI”.
“Saleem Baloch reached the polling station after receiving information about Bilal Ghaffar’s hooliganism,” Ghani said.
The PPP leader demanded the ECP to immediately take notice of the violence demonstrated by the PTI.
Malir police, in a statement, said Ghaffar sustained an injury during a clash at Ghazi School over a “personal dispute” and was shifted to a nearby hospital.
Police said the investigation is under way.
